My husband and I are in our late 50s which we neither one can believe! We own 2 different businesses, but really it is like 5 with the various areas it involves. I started a natural health food store and wellness center in 2006 in Grove City, PA called Natural Options which is currently being run by my manager.
In 2009 we launched Deer Creek Winery in Shippenville, PA which has an additional 5 retail outlets mostly in the Pittsburgh and Hermitage areas. We produce all of our own wines at the flagship Shippenville location where we also have a restaurant and Inn B&B…and that is where we also live.
We have had a mindset from early on in our businesses to have others working in the business while we work on it and to have systems in place so we truly have a business not just a job that we have to work more hours and never get a paid vacation! We followed Michael Gerber’s theory who wrote the E-Myth Revisited which gave us a great foundation and insight into the future when we could retire. We tried different plans, but somehow it just didn’t work out because we didn’t have the right system to get us out of the cycle.
Last year we were introduced to the Entrepreneurial Operating System or EOS through a book called Traction by Gino Wickman. Things really clicked in our minds and we self implemented this system throughout Deer Creek Winery which has made a huge different. So many times we would read various business books, but they all left us with ideas, but no real plan to turn those into a reality that would get us out of the daily routine, which we love, but there’s more we want to do in life and one of our missions is to provide great jobs where people can grow in their career, and what better way to grow than to be able to run the company while the owners retire! EOS gave us the plan and it is simple. Not easy, but simple and very intentional and regimented this is great and just what we needed!
We have a great Leadership Team in place now with an Integrator at the helm, we have created a board of directors with our children, and now we are transitioning to retirement, and it takes time and a certain amount of activity to work through it all, hence the name Actively Retiring!
